Playhouse Staff
Dic Wheeler, Executive Artistic Director | Dic returns to Oddfellows in 2018 after 12 years as Executive Director of ARTFARM, where he was co-founder and producer/director of many professional Shakespeare productions, new works, and performed with Circus for a Fragile Planet and Isaac Newton’s Little Apple Circus. Dic was Artistic Director at Oddfellows for most of 1980 – 2004. He directed over 80 plays, created and directed the Children’s Circus of Middletown, and developed the Neighborhood Troupes program.
Liz Lalor, Managing Director | Liz is from the Connecticut Shoreline and earned a Bachelor of Music degree from The Catholic University of America with a focus in Opera & Vocal Performance. She performed the role of Adele in Die Fledermaus with Belcantanti Opera in 2013. She has previously served as the Revenue Manager for Sister Cities International in Washington, DC. She now handles all finance, fundraising, financial aid and operations at Oddfellows.
Dan Schmidt, Program Director | Dan joins the Oddfellows family after nearly a decade as Drama Director for East Haven High School. A graduate of Paier College of Art, Dan holds his BFA in Illustration and specializes in scenic art and costume design. He's grateful to have worked with notable CT institutions such as Choate Rosemary Hall, Cooperative Art and Humanities High School of New Haven, Yale School of Drama, and Albertus Magnus's Act 2 Theater. His costume work has been featured on MTV.com and in Disney's "Alice in Wonderland: An Illustrated Journey Through Time."
Leland Williams, Director of Teen Programs and Outreach at Oddfellows Playhouse, is a graduate from The American Academy of Dramatic Arts, and a certified Patsy Rodenburg teacher trained directly by Rodenburg of London's GuildHall School. Leland previously served as Director of Drama at FinelineTheatre Arts for 16 years and as Artistic Director of the Tandem Theatre in Bethel CT. She has designed and led theater outreach programs in schools and community organizations and is dedicated to creating inclusive community driven arts experiences that empower young people to find their voice and thrive.
Maritza Quinones, After-School Supervisor | Maritza comes to Oddfellows after 15 years as after-School Supervisor at Green Street Arts Center. aka "Mayor of the North End"
